  • GIST - framework for product organisations - with Itamar Gilad

    24 MAG 2019 · I’m talking with Itamar Gilad, who applies experience form his tenure in Google, Microsoft and IBM to help built product organisations. We discuss GIST - framework that helps to align strategy and business goals with hypothesis based product development. Why companies fail with OKRs? Why agile teams complain they don’t know the vision and they don't know why they do what they do? Why product managers and product owners struggle to prioritise the right ideas and why they build features that fail to deliver the business impact.   • Transforming product management team and the organization with Luca Criscuolo

    10 GEN 2019 · What would you do if after starting a new job as Head of Product you'd learn that your product management team is perceived as passive, not innovative and even not the voice of the user? I discuss with Luca Criscuolo, Head of Product & Delivery in Outfittery how he assessed and identified issues and how he transformed his organization from feature builders to a true product management team and strategy contributors. There is lots of learnings and wisdom on leadership, team organization, and role of product management. Enjoy and share!   • Journey through engineering, marketing and product with Ed Shelley - Product Ramble 02

    20 DIC 2018 · I truly enjoyed my conversation with Ed Shelley – Director of Product Management at Chartmogul. He shared his insights from following a very unique path – from engineering, through product management, then to marketing and finally back to product. Enjoy!
